Form as gesture. The Teulada Curve in pink is a crystal vase whose defining characteristic is a curved, asymmetric profile the body bends and flows rather than sitting upright, giving the piece a sense of arrested motion, as if the crystal were caught mid-pour. At H 24.5 cm, L 19.5 cm and 2 kg of pure lead crystal, the Teulada Curve has a physical solidity that contrasts with the dynamic quality of its form the weight of the crystal grounds what the shape suggests might float. In pink crystal, the curved form has a particularly soft and organic quality, the rose crystal amplifying the flowing line of the vase. A sculptural object as much as a functional vase the Teulada Curve works as a decorative piece even without flowers, its form standing on its own. A single stem, bent to follow the arc of the crystal body, creates a composed still-life with the object. Each crystal is mouth-blown into an original cast iron mould from a historic Italian glassware workshop active since 1945 each shape comes to life through a single breath. · Material: crystal glass — European standard EN 69· Technique: Hand-blown, mouth-blown into original cast iron moulds (workshop active since 1945)· Structure: Single piece, curved/asymmetric form· Dimensions: H 24.5 cm, L 19.5 cm· Weight: 2 kg of pure crystal· Color: Pink· Workshop: Tuscany — Italy· Collection: Cristallo Vases — Studio Bojola
